As If Heaven Itself Was Weeping [PHOTOS]
It was as if heaven itself was weeping on Sunday morning, September 26th as the dignified transport of the earthly remains of Hancock County Sheriff Deputy Luke Gross arrived at Mount Hope Cemetery in Bangor in a driving rainstorm.
